Transaction 4163734229c6808b35de786cc59c739572f7869718fe18aa96b6d1594444eab0

1 Input
2 Outputs
  • 4163734229c6808b35de786cc59c739572f7869718fe18aa96b6d1594444eab0:0
  • value  12235764
    address  2NALHgzH8XDgShGpf27NCTiU3QeFG84HGpQ
  • 4163734229c6808b35de786cc59c739572f7869718fe18aa96b6d1594444eab0:1
  • value  1000000
    address  2NAGhDoDiG7mBghC7aLGbAaKupM1x2MGm1j